Systematic list of birds , Poland 2006 ,
This list follows the taxonomy, names and sequence of James F. Clements (Birds of the World, A Check List, Fifth Edition, 2000, including updates May 2000 - December 2005).
This fifth edition is based primarily on the higher taxonomic sequence outlined in the “Handbook of the Birds of the World” series published by Lynx Edicions.
Species in brackets are the English names in "Birds of Europe” by Lars Jonsson, but only mentioned when these differ substantially from the Clements Check List.
The Dutch names follow the translated "Complete Checklist of Birds of the World" (Complete Checklist van Vogels van de Wereld) of Michael Walters.
Numbers quoted are estimates of the minimum numbers seen.
The following abbreviations are used:
NP = National Park
15+ = a minimum of 15 birds
1. LITTLE GREBE, Tachybaptus
ruficollis, Dodaars
A single one at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
2. RED-NECKED GREBE, Podiceps
griseigena, Roodhalsfuut
4 at Ujscie Warty NP ( 2 at the former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
3. GREAT CRESTED GREBE, Podiceps cristatus,
Fuut
6 at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
4. EARED GREBE (BLACK-NECKED
GREBE), Podiceps nigricollis, Geoorde Fuut
5 at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
5. GREAT CORMORANT, Phalacrocorax carbo, Aalscholver
Fairly common at Ujscie Warty NP.
6. GREY HERON, Ardea cinerea,
Blauwe Reiger
Common at Ujscie Warty NP and seen each day in small numbers at the other
sites visited.
7. GREAT EGRET, Egretta
alba, Grote Zilverreiger
5 at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
8. GREAT BITTERN, Botaurus stellaris, Roerdomp
3 at Ujscie Warty NP and 2 in the Biebrza Marshes.
9. BLACK STORK, Ciconia nigra. Zwarte Ooievaar
2 at Ujscie Warty NP and 1 in the Biebrza Marshes.
10. WHITE STORK, Ciconia ciconia, Ooievaar
A very common and widespread species.
11. MUTE SWAN, Cygnus olor, Knobbelzwaan
Very common at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Biebrza Marshes.
12. GREYLAG GOOSE, Anser anser,
Grauwe Gans
Common at Ujscie Warty NP and 100+ in the Biebrza Marshes.
13. CANADA GOOSE, Branta canadensis, Canadese
Gans
A single one at Ujscie Warty NP.
14. COMMON SHELDUCK, Tadorna tadorna,
Bergeend
A few at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
15. GADWALL, Anas strepera, Krakeend
4 at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
16. EURASIAN TEAL, Anas crecca,
Wintertaling
2 at Ujscie Warty NP.
17. MALLARD, Anas platyrhynchos,
Wilde Eend
Small numbers throughout the visited areas.
18. GARGANEY, Anas querquedula, Zomertaling
50+ at Ujscie Warty NP and small numbers at Brzostowa.
19. NORTHERN SHOVELER, Anas clypeata,
Slobeend
50+ at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
20. COMMON POCHARD, Aythya ferina, Tafeleend
25+ at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
21. TUFTED DUCK, Aythya fuligula, Kuifeend
6 at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
22. EUROPEAN HONEY-BUZZARD, Pernis apivorus, Wespendief
A single sighting at the “Red Marsh” in the Biebrza
Marshes and at Park Palace Palacowy in Bialowieza.
23. RED KITE, Milvus milvus, Rode
Wouw
3 en route Hannover – Polish border in Germany and 1 near Slonsk.
24. BLACK KITE, Milvus migrans, Zwarte Wouw
Small numbers en route in Germany and 1 at Ujscie Warty NP.
25. WHITE-TAILED EAGLE, Haliaeetus albicilla,
Zeearend
7 at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ve) and 1 at the Siemianówka
Reservoir.
26. SHORT-TOED EAGLE, Circaetus
gallicus, Slangenarend
A single one in the Biebrza Marshes.
27. WESTERN MARSH-HARRIER, Circus aeruginosus,
Bruine Kiekendief
Up to 6 a day at Ujscie Warty NP, fairly common in the Biebrza Marshes
and 2 at the Siemianówka Reservoir.
28. MONTAGU’S HARRIER, Circus pygargus,
Grauwe Kiekendief
3 at Zajhi near the Biebrza Marshes and 4 at Ribaj near the Siemianówka
Reservoir.
29. EURASIAN SPARROWHAWK, Accipiter nisus,
Sperwer
A single one at Czerwone Bagno (Red Marsh) in the Biebrza Marshes.
30. NORTHERN GOSHAWK, Accipiter gentilis,
Havik
A single one at Puszca Bialowieska.
31. EURASIAN BUZZARD, Buteo buteo,
Buizerd
Seen in small numbers almost every day in Poland.
32. LESSER SPOTTED EAGLE, Aquila pomarina, Schreeuwarend
3 in the Biebrza Marshes and 2 at Ribaj near the Siemianówka Reservoir.
33. GREATER SPOTTED EAGLE, Aquila clanga, Bastaardarend
A single bird near Budy in the Biebrza Marshes.
34. GOLDEN EAGLE, Aquila chrysaetos,
Steenarend
A single one at the “Red Marshes” in the Biebrza Marshes.
35. EURASIAN KESTREL, Falco tinnunculus,
Torenvalk
Seen in small numbers almost every day in Poland.
36. EURASIAN HOBBY, Falco subbuteo, Boomvalk
1 at Brzostowa near the Biebrza Marshes.
37. HAZEL GROUSE, Bonasa bonasia, Hazelhoen
2 on the boardwalk trail by the road between Bialowieza and Pogorzelce.
38. GREY PARTRIDGE, Perdix perdix, Patrijs
Two pairs seen en route in Poland north of Warsaw.
39. COMMON QUAIL, Coturnix coturnix,
Kwartel
A single bird heard at Slonsk.
40. RING-NECKED PHEASANT, Phasianus colchicus,
Fazant
A few at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Warta Valley.
41. COMMON CRANE, Grus grus, Kraanvogel
150+ at Ujscie Warty NP and small numbers in the Biebrza Marshes.
42. CORN CRAKE, Crex crex, Kwartelkoning
A few heard in the Biebrza Marshes and at least 5 birds heard near Pogorzelce.
43. COMMON MOORHEN, Gallinula chloropus,
Waterhoen
A single bird at Ujscie Warty NP.
44. EURASIAN COOT, Fulica atra, Meerkoet
Fairly common at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Biebrza Marshes.
45. EURASIAN OYSTERCATCHER, Haematopus ostralegus,
Scholekster
4 at Ujscie Warty NP.
46. NORTHERN LAPWING, Vanellus vanellus,
Kievit
10+ at Ujscie Warty NP and fairly common in the Biebrza Marshes.
47. BLACK-TAILED GODWIT, Limosa limosa, Grutto
1 at Ujscie Warty NP and rather common in the Biebrza Marshes.
48. EURASIAN WOODCOCK, Scolopax rusticola,
Houtsnip
3 displaying in the vicinity of Pogorzelce.
49. COMMON SNIPE, Gallinago Gallinago,
Watersnip
2 at Ujscie Warty NP and rather common in the Biebrza Marshes.
50. COMMON GREENSHANK, Tringa nebularia,
Groenpootruiter
A single bird at Ujscie Warty NP.
51. COMMON REDSHANK, Tringa totanus,
Tureluur
Fairly common in the Biebrza Marshes.
52. RUFF, Philomachus pugnax, Kemphaan
5 at Zajhi near the Biebrza Marshes and small numbers in the Biebrza
Marshes.
53. MEW GULL, Larus canus, Stormmeeuw
3 at Ujscie Warty NP.
54. EUROPEAN HERRING GULL, Larus argentatus,
Zilvermeeuw
An immature bird at Ujscie Warty NP and 1 at the Weichsel River in Plock.
55. CASPIAN GULL, Larus cachinnans, Pontische
Meeuw
A single one at the Siemianówka Reservoir.
56. BLACK-HEADED GULL, Larus ridibundus,
Kokmeeuw
Abundant at Ujscie Warty NP and common in the Biebrza Marshes and the
Siemianówka Reservoir.
57. LITTLE GULL, Larus minutus, Dwergmeeuw
A few at Brzostowa in the Biebrza Marshes and at Siemianówka Reservoir.
58. COMMON TERN, Sterna hirundo, Visdief
A few at Ujscie Warty NP, 25+ at Brzostowa in the Biebrza Marshes, fairly
common at the Siemianówka Reservoir.
59. LITTLE TERN, Sterna albifrons, Dwergstern
A single bird at Ujscie Warty NP (former Slonsk Nature Reserve).
60. WHISKERED TERN, Chlidonias hybridus,
Witwangstern
2 at Brzostowa in the Biebrza Marshes.
61. WHITE-WINGED TERN (WHITE-WINGED BLACK TERN), Chlidonias
leucopterus, Witvleugelstern
Fairly common at Ujscie Warty NP, 250+ above the wet meadows near Zajhi)
and dozens at Brzostowa in the Biebrza Marshes.
62. BLACK TERN, Chlidonias niger, Zwarte Stern
Fairly common at Ujscie Warty NP, common near Zaji and Brzostowa in the Biebrza
Marshes and small numbers at the Siemianówka Reservoir.
63. ROCK PIGEON, Columba livia, Stadsduif
Fairly common in villages and cities.
64. COMMON WOOD-PIGEON, Columba palumbus,
Houtduif
A fairly common and widespread species.
65. EURASIAN TURTLE-DOVE, Streptopelia turtur,
Zomertortel
Heard calling in the Warta Valley.
66. EURASIAN COLLARED-DOVE, Streptopelia decaocto,
Turkse Tortel
Small numbers seen almost daily.
67. COMMON CUCKOO, Cuculus canorus,
Koekoek
A fairly common and widespread species.
68. EURASIAN NIGHTJAR, Caprimulgus europaeus,
Nachtzwaluw
A single sighting at Budy near the Biebrza Marshes.
69. COMMON SWIFT, Apus apus, Gierzwaluw
A common and widespread species.
70. EURASIAN HOOPOE, Upupa epops, Hop
1 at Ujscie Warty NP, 1 near Zajhi, 2 at Goniadz, 1 at Ribaj and 2 in
the Bialowieza area.
71. EURASIAN WRYNECK, Jynx torquilla, Draaihals
1 at Goniadz and also 1 at Park Palace Palacowy at Bialowieza.
72. LESSER SPOTTED WOODPECKER, Dendrocopos
minor, Kleine Bonte Specht
A single bird on the boardwalk trail by the road between Bialowieza and
Pogorzelce.
73. WHITE-BACKED WOODPECKER, Dendrocoposleucotos,
Witrugspecht
A splendid observation in the forests near Bialowieza.
74. GREAT SPOTTED WOODPECKER, Dendrocopos major,
Grote Bonte Specht
2 in the forests near the Biebrza Marshes and 3 in the forests near Bialowieza
and scattered sightings throughout Poland.
75. EURASIAN THREE-TOED WOODPECKER, Picoides
tridactylus, Drieteenspecht
A splendid observation on the boardwalk trail by the road between Bialowieza
and Pogorzelce.
76. BLACK WOODPECKER, Dryscopus martius,
Zwarte Specht
A single bird en route in (eastern) Germany and 1 around the Biebrza
Marshes.
77. GREY-FACED (GREY-HEADED) Woodpecker, Picus
canus, Grijskopspecht
A single bird heard just outside Bialowieza near the Belarus border.
78. CRESTED LARK, Galerida cristata,
Kuifleeuwerik
A single one at Ribaj near the Siemianówka Reservoir and 2 at
Bialowieza near the Belarus border.
79. WOOD LARK, Lullula arborea, Boomleeuwerik
Fairly common near Gudy in the Biebrza Marshes, a few elsewhere in the
Biebrza Marshes.
80. SKY LARK, Alauda arvensis,
Veldleeuwerik
Fairly common at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Warta Valley, common in the
Biebrza Marshes and fairly common in the Bialowieza area.
81. BANK SWALLOW (SAND MARTIN), Riparia riparia,
Oeverzwaluw
A small colony in the Warta Valley, common at Brzostowa in the Biebrza Marshes
and along the Siemianówka Reservoir.
82. BARN SWALLOW, Hirundo rustica,
Boerenzwaluw
A very common and widespread species in Poland.
83. HOUSE MARTIN, Delichon urbica,
Huiszwaluw
A common and widespread species in Poland.
84. WHITE WAGTAIL, Motacilla alba,
Witte Kwikstaart
The nominate race was common and widespread.
85. YELLOW WAGTAIL, Motacilla flava,
Gele Kwikstaart
A common and widespread species.
86. TREE PIPIT, Anthus trivialis, Boompieper
A few at the Warta Valley and small numbers in the Biebrza Marshes and
near Bialowieza.
87. MEADOW PIPIT, Anthus pratensis, Graspieper
Small numbers in the Biebrza Marshes.
88. GOLDCREST, Regulus regulus, Goudhaan
3 in the forests in the Bialowieza area.
89. FIRECREST, Regulus ignicapillus,
Vuurgoudhaan
A single one at Bialowieza Forest.
90. WINTER WREN, Troglodytes troglodytes,
Winterkoning
A scatter of sightings in the forests in the Bialowieza area.
91. EURASIAN BLACKBIRD, Turdus merula,
Merel
Small numbers almost each day.
92. FIELDFARE, Turdus pilaris, Kramsvogel
Fairly common at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Warta Valley, small numbers
in the Biebrza Marshes and near Bialowieza.
93. SONG THRUSH, Turdus philomelos,
Zanglijster
1 in the Warta Valley, a few in the Biebrza Marshes, fairly common in
the forests in the Bialowieza area.
94. MISTLE THRUSH, Turdus viscivorus,
Grote Lijster
4 in the Biebrza Marshes near Dobarz and Gudy.
95. GRASSHOPPER WARBLER, Locustella naevia, Sprinkhaanzanger
2 at Ujscie Warty NP, small numbers in the Biebrza Marshes and near the Siemianówka
Reservoir.
96. EURASIAN RIVER WARBLER, Locustella fluviatilis, Krekelzanger
2 at Ujscie Warty NP, a few in the Biebrza Marshes and in the Bialowieza
area.
97. SAVI'S WARBLER, Locustella luscinioides, Snor
A single observation at Ujscie Warty NP.
98. AQUATIC WARBLER, Acrocephalus paludicola,
Waterrietzanger
2 at the well-known site in the Biebrza Marshes near Dobarz.
99. SEDGE WARBLER, Acrocephalus schoenobaenus,
Rietzanger
Small numbers at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Biebrza Marshes.
100. EURASIAN REED-WARBLER, Acrocephalus scirpaceus, Kleine Karekiet
Small numbers at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Biebrza Marshes.
101. MARSH WARBLER, Acrocephalus palustris,
Bosrietzanger
Fairly common at Ujscie Warty NP.
102. GREAT REED-WARBLER, Acrocephalus arundinaceus, Grote Karekiet
Good numbers at Ujscie Warty NP, the Siemianówka Reservoir and in
the Biebrza Marshes.
103. ICTERINE WARBLER, Hippolais icterina, Spotvogel
A few at Ujscie Warty NP, fairly common in the Biebrza Marshes area and
a few near Bialowieza.
104. WILLOW WARBLER, Phylloscopus trochilus,
Fitis
Fairly common at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Biebrza Marshes, a few in
the Bialowieza area.
105. COMMON CHIFFCHAFF, Phylloscopus collybita, Tjiftjaf
2 near Slonsk, regularly seen in the Biebrza Marshes and a few in the Bialowieza
area.
106. WOOD WARBLER, Phylloscopus sibilatrix,
Fluiter
Common in the forests near the Biebrza Marshes and at the Bialowieza
Forest.
107. BLACKCAP, Sylvia atricapilla,
Zwartkop
Commonly heard and seen well on a number of occasions.
108. GARDEN WARBLER, Sylvia borin, Tuinfluiter
A few at Ujscie Warty NP and small numbers in the Biebrza Marshes
area and near Bialowieza.
109. GREATER WHITETHROAT, Sylvia communis,
Grasmus
A common and widespread species in Poland.
110. LESSER WHITETHROAT, Sylvia curruca, Braamsluiper
1 at Ujscie Warty NP, 3 at Slonsk, a few in the Biebrza Marshes and a few
in the Bialowieza area.
111. BARRED WARBLER, Sylvia nisoria, Sperwergrasmus
2 at Ujscie Warty NP and 1 in the Warta Valley, 2 in the Biebrza Marshes.
112. SPOTTED FLYCATCHER, Muscicapa
striata, Grauwe Vliegenvanger
1 at Ujscie Warty NP, 2 on the boardwalk trail by the road between Bialowieza
and Pogorzelce, 5 at Palacowy Park in Bialowieza and 10+ in the forests in
the Bialowieza area.
113. EUROPEAN PIED FLYCATCHER, Ficedula
hypoleuca, Bonte Vliegenvanger
A single one in the Biebrza Marshes.
114. COLLARED FLYCATCHER, Ficedula
albicollis, Withalsvliegenvanger
2 on the boardwalk trail by the road between Bialowieza and Pogorzelce,
1 at Puszcza Bialowieza and 2 in the forests near Bialowieza.
115. RED-BREASTED FLYCATCHER, Ficedula
parva, Kleine Vliegenvanger
A single one in the Biebrza Marshes and also one in the Bialowieza area.
116. EUROPEAN ROBIN, Erithacus
rubecula, Roodborst
4 in the Warta Valley, scattered sightings in the Biebrza Marshes and
fairly common in the Bialowieza area.
117. THRUSH NIGHTINGALE, Luscinia
luscinia , Noordse Nachtegaal
Great scope views at the Biebrza Marshes and commonly heard throughout.
118. COMMON NIGHTINGALE, Luscinia
megarhynchos, Nachtegaal
3 at Ujscie Warty NP.
119. BLUETHROAT, Luscinia
svecica, Blauwborst
Singles at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Biebrza Marshes.
120. BLACK REDSTART, Phoenicurus ochruros, Zwarte Roodstaart
3 in the Warta Valley, 1 at Goniadz and 2 in the Bialowieza area.
121. COMMON REDSTART, Phoenicurus
phoenicurus, Gekraagde Roodstaart
2 at Goniadz and scattered sightings in the Biebrza Marshes.
122. WHINCHAT, Saxicola
rubetra, Paapje
Commonly seen throughout.
123. EUROPEAN STONECHAT, Saxicola
rubicola, Roodborsttapuit
A single sighting in the Warta Valley near Slonsk.
124. NORTHERN WHEATEAR, Oenanthe oenanthe,
Tapuit
A single bird at Ujscie Warty NP.
125. WILLOW TIT, Poecile
montana, Matkop
A few around the Biebrza Marshes.
126. COAL TIT, Periparus ater,
Zwarte Mees
2 in the Biebrza Marshes near Dobarz.
127. GREAT TIT, Parus major,
Koolmees
Seen in small numbers nearly every day of the trip.
128. EURASIAN BLUE TIT, Cyanistes caeruleus,
Pimpelmees
A single sighting in the Warta Valley near Slonsk.
129. EURASIAN NUTHATCH, Sitta europaea, Boomklever
A single bird on the boardwalk trail by the road between Bialowieza
and Pogorzelce.
130. EURASIAN PENDULINE-TIT, Remiz pendulinus, Buidelmees
2 seen and a few heard at Ujscie Warty NP.
131. EURASIAN GOLDEN-ORIOLE, Oriolus oriolus, Wielewaal
A few times seen very good and heard just about everywhere.
132. RED-BACKED SHRIKE, Lanius collurio, Grauwe Klauwier
A fairly common and widespread species.
133. NORTHERN SHRIKE, Lanius
excubitor, Klapekster
Singles at Zajti near the Biebrza Marshes, at Ribaj and along the Siemianówka
Reservoir.
134. EURASIAN JAY, Garrulus glandarius, Gaai
Seen in small numbers on most days.
135. EURASIAN MAGPIE, Pica pica,
Ekster
Widespread but not particularly common.
136. EURASIAN JACKDAW, Corvus monedula,
Kauw
Much the commonest and widespread corvid.
137. ROOK, Corvus frugilegus,
Roek
Some large colonies en route in Poland.
138. CARRION CROW, Corvus
corone, Zwarte Kraai
Only seen en route in Germany.
139. HOODED CROW, Corvus cornix,
Bonte Kraai
Fairly common and widespread.
140. COMMON RAVEN, Corvus corax, Raaf
2 around the Biebrza Marshes and 4 at Ribaj near the Siemianówka Reservoir.
141. EUROPEAN STARLING, Sturnus vulgaris,
Spreeuw
Common throughout.
142. HOUSE SPARROW, Passer domesticus,
Huismus
Rather common near villages and cities.
143. EURASIAN TREE SPARROW, Passer montanus, Ringmus
Small numbers at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Warta Valley, also
several sightings around the Biebrza Marshes and small numbers in
the Bialowieza area.
144. CHAFFINCH, Fringilla coelebs,
Vink
Extremely common throughout.
145. COMMON ROSEFINCH, Carpodacus
erythrinus, Roodmus
A fairly common and widespread species.
146. RED CROSBILL, Loxia
curvirostra, Kruisbek
Only heard at Bailowieza Forest.
147. EUROPEAN GREENFINCH, Carduelis chloris,
Groenling
Small numbers seen every day of the trip.
148. EURASIAN SISKIN, Carduelis
spinus, Sijs
2 in the Biebrza Marshes near Dobarz.
149. EUROPEAN GOLDFINCH, Carduelis carduelis,
Putter
Small numbers at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Warta Valley and a few in
Goniadz and in Bialowieza.
150. EURASIAN LINNET, Carduelis cannabina,
Kneu
3 in the Warta Valley and a few around the Biebrza Marshes.
151. EUROPEAN SERIN, Serinus serinus, Europese Kanarie
Small numbers at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Warta Vally near Slonsk.
152. EURASIAN BULLFINCH, Pyrrhula pyrrhula,
Goudvink
A single sighting of a male near Czerwone Bagno in the Biebrza Marshes.
153. HAWFINCH, Coccothraustes
coccothraustes, Appelvink
2 in the Biebrza Marshes near Dobarz.
154. YELLOWHAMMER, Emberiza citrinella,
Geelgors
Common throughout.
155. ORTOLAN BUNTING, Emberiza
hortulana, Ortolaan
4 at Wizna near the Biebrza Marshes and 1 en route near Plock.
156. REED BUNTING, Emberiza schoeniclus,
Rietgors
Common throughout the marshes.
157. CORN
BUNTING, Emberiza calandra, Grauwe Gors
Small numbers at Ujscie Warty NP and in the Warta Valley and also a few
around the Biebrza Marshes.
SYSTEMATIC LIST OF MAMMALS
This list follows the taxonomy, names and sequence of the Mammal Data by BirdBase & BirdArea by Andrew Duff and Ann Lawson. Numbers quoted are estimates of the minimum numbers seen.
The Dutch names follow "Elseviers Zoogdierengids" by Mr. F.H. Van den Brink.
1. EUROPEAN RABBIT, Oryctolagus cuniculus, Konijn
A few in the Warta Valley and around the Biebrza Marshes.
2. EUROPEAN HARE , Lepus europaeus, Haas
2 around the Biebrza Marshes.
3. EURASIAN RED SQUIRREL, Sciurus vulgaris, Eekhoorn
A single one at Bialowieza Forest.
4. BROWN RAT, Rattus norvegicus, Bruine Rat
A single sighting around the Biebrza Marshes.
5. GRAY WOLF, Canis lupus, Wolf
A splendid sighting of a lonely wolf near Bugdy in the Biebrza
Marshes. Mammal of the year for me.
6. LEAST WEASEL, Mustela nivalis, Wezel
A splendid observation near Dobarz in the Biebrza Marshes.
7. EASTERN EUROPEAN HEDGEHOG, Erinaceus
concolor, Egel
Several road kills were seen.
8. BROWN LONG-EARED BAT, Plecotus auritus, Bruine
Grootoorvleermuis
A few in the Bialowieza area.
9. WILD BOAR, Sus scrofa, Everzwijn
A single one at Ujscie Warty NP.
10. RED DEER, Cervus elaphus,
Edelhert
A single one at Ujscie Warty NP.
11. WESTERN ROE DEER, Capreolus capreolus,
Ree
3 at Ujscie Warty NP and 2 at the Biebrza Marshes.
12. MOOSE (ELK), Alces
alces, Eland
4 in the Biebrza Marshes.
